The foie gras burger is returning to McDonald’s
From February 5, McDonald’s restaurants in Hungary will once again offer one of the chain’s most successful and unique sandwiches, the Maestro Goosey Gustav, made with grilled foie gras. It is customary for Meki to come up with limited edition specialties from time to time, but perhaps fewer people know that domestic promotional offers are mostly put together by the Hungarian product development team. On the occasion of the return of the foie gras specialty, we have collected some of the most interesting or even the most memorable dishes developed in Hungary.
McFarm: the Hungarian classic
Among the first to be mentioned is the pork McFarm sandwich, which was created by the company’s product developers in the early 2000s. The new flavor has become so successful that it has been a permanent element of the Hungarian menu ever since, and what’s more, the Hungarian company has exported the idea to many other countries across Europe.
Hungaricums on the menu
In the mid-2010s, a real Hungarian delicacy was made into a sandwich with grey beef, which was available in thyme and paprika versions and added to the company’s product portfolio. The chain created this sandwich with the undisclosed goal of popularizing grey beef among a new audience, Meki fans. The initiative was eventually realized with the help of a breed conservation farm in Hortobágy. The products of the very successful promotion were also presented at the 2013 National Agricultural and Food Exhibition.
A rare specialty at McDonald’s, even internationally, was the sandwich, which, unlike the usual, contained three pieces of Hartai sausage instead of a meat patty. The idea came from one of McDonald’s franchise partners in Hungary, who was well-acquainted with this Hungarian sausage specialty. The sandwich was not only truly Hungarian, but also very tasty.
It has also happened that a Hungarian idea came directly from one of the company’s supplier partners. The recently debuted Erős Pistás sandwich was the brainchild of Univer, which has been supplying sauces to the restaurant chain since its inception, i.e. for more than 35 years. One of their most successful products, Erős Pistá and the hot sauces made from it, have been included in McDonald’s sandwiches and cheese sandwiches twice in recent years as a result of the cooperation between the two companies, and have also become part of the restaurant chain’s permanent offer in the form of a bowl of sauce.
